    摘要: A method for coordinate generation to be implemented using an orientation device includes the steps of: providing at least three reference marks on a target; aiming the orientation device at an initial point on the target, and operating the orientation device such that the sensor is able to capture an image of the target that contains at least one of the reference marks; correlating a coordinate space of the orientation device with a coordinate space of the target; aiming the orientation device at a target point on the target, and operating the orientation device such that the sensor is able to capture an image of the target that contains the reference marks; and determining relative coordinates of the target point with reference to the established coordinate space relation and the captured image. An orientation device that performs the method is also disclosed.

    摘要: A pointer positioning device for positioning an aiming point on a display screen of an image display comprises at least one auxiliary point, an image sensor and an optical filter. The auxiliary point is disposed at the peripheral of the display screen for generating a predetermined spectrum. The image sensor receives signals of the predetermined spectrum generated by the auxiliary point. The optical filter is disposed in front of the image sensor for filtering out spectrum outside the predetermined spectrum such that the image sensor can merely sense the signals of the predetermined spectrum, wherein the auxiliary point is utilized as a reference point for correcting an initial setup and positioning the aiming point so as to position the aiming point inside a predetermined range on the display screen. The present invention also provides a pointer positioning method adapted to the pointer positioning device.

    摘要: A heat sink includes a main structure and a peripheral structure. The main structure includes a bottom surface and a wall portion. The wall portion surrounds the outer edge of the bottom surface. The wall portion has a plurality of vents. The peripheral structure surrounds the outer edge of the main structure. The peripheral structure has a plurality of first flow paths and a plurality of second flow paths. Each of the first flow paths is located adjacent to the outside of the wall portion. Each of the second flow paths is communicated to the bottom surface via the corresponding vent.
